
Rohrer and Yurchak Place High at Gettysburg

Abbottstown, Pa. - Sophomore Amber Rohrer tied for seventh, and freshman Rachel Yurchak tied for 16th in a field of 37 women's golfers in the one-day Gettysburg Invitational Thursday.
Rohrer, who now has four consecutive top-10 finishes and seven in her last eight tournaments, shot a 20-over-par 92 on the par 72 Hanover Country Club course. Rohrer finished in a three-way tie for seventh with Susquehanna's Lindsey Kass and Lauren Sobotka of Gettysburg. Roher was also just nine shots off the pace set by McDaneil's Morgan Koopman.
Yurchak continued her spring turnaround by placing in a three-way tie at 27-over-par. She's placed in the top 20 of all four spring events.
The Marauder women's team finishes its 2011-12 season at the Alvernia Invitational on April 23.
